Colin Farrell, at 48, shares a revelation about his 21-year-old son James, who has Angelman syndrome, a neuro-genetic disorder that’s as complex as it is rare. Here’s the kicker, he’s decided, with James’s mother Kim Bordenave, to place him in a long-term care facility. Now, why would that be? Well, Farrell lays it out straight, with the kind of candor that’s rare even in Hollywood: “What if I have a heart attack tomorrow, and, God forbid, Kim has a car crash… and then James is on his own?” It’s not about not wanting to care for his son; it’s about planning for continuity of care, ensuring James’s well-being extends beyond his own lifespan.
This decision was made not in haste, but with careful consideration, understanding that love like a parent’s sometimes involves giving your child not just what they want, but what they need most in your absence. Farrell and Bordenave are on a quest to find not just any facility, but one where James can thrive, where he can feel a sense of belonging, stability, and, above all, where he can be himself – a person who, despite his challenges, loves life with an infectious spontaneity and laughter.
James’s diagnosis came when he was two and a half, initially mistaken for cerebral palsy because, well, these things are tricky. But Angelman syndrome has distinctive features – like with that famous, spontaneous laughter and the joy of movement.
